Meaning & origin

Maevis is a modern respelling of the classic name Mavis, which derives from the Old French word for song thrush. First recorded in the United States in 2014, Maevis has seen a steady rise in use, reaching its peak rank of 2,458 in 2025, where it was given to roughly 1 in 22,323 newborn girls. The name's trajectory shows consistent growth since its debut, with notable popularity in states like Indiana, Texas, and California. As a contemporary variation, Maevis appeals to parents seeking a familiar yet distinctive name, blending vintage charm with a fresh spelling.

Maevis appears to be a contemporary variation of Mavis, a name derived from the Old French word 'mauvis,' meaning 'song thrush.' The name Mavis gained popularity in the early 20th century, particularly after the 1919 novel 'Mavis of Green Hill' by Faith Baldwin. Maevis is a modern respelling, likely influenced by the trend of substituting 'ae' for 'a' (as in Maebelle) or adding a 'v' for distinction. The name has been in use in the United States since 2014, reflecting a broader pattern of reviving and respelling older names.

Questions parents ask

What does the name Maevis mean?
The meaning of Maevis is uncertain. It is likely a modern respelling of Mavis, a name that refers to the song thrush (a type of bird).
How popular is the name Maevis?
Maevis is currently rare. In 2025, it ranked 2,458 in the United States, with about 1 in 22,323 baby girls given the name that year.
Is Maevis a boy or girl name?
Maevis is almost exclusively used for girls.
